Transaction 32cfa974fa61fe8010a69bfc4ca68bd62c57cfaeb414f01606aee2fe23f145d2

313 Input
2 Outputs
  • 32cfa974fa61fe8010a69bfc4ca68bd62c57cfaeb414f01606aee2fe23f145d2:0
  • value  169368
    address  3C6cijauQoFLjnG1EnBSswQ5g7mWFNYzyM
  • 32cfa974fa61fe8010a69bfc4ca68bd62c57cfaeb414f01606aee2fe23f145d2:1
  • value  248788007
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s